Remember the “Fight or Flight Response”? That’s what’s happening to your body during an attack. You sense fear, your brain sends a message to the nervous system. The sub-category of the nervous system – sympathetic nervous system goes to work speeding up your heart rate, which is getting blood to all areas of your body, and compensating in all ways possible.
The other category of the nervous system is the parasympathetic nervous system. This system will work to calm things down again and although it may not happen immediately it will happen. You won’t die from a panic attack.
Essentially you have too extreme forces battling it out inside you. The good guy always wins....but you have to suffer through the battle.
